How can you add interactive fields in a Pdf Form Builder?
To add interactive fields, start by accessing the pdfFiller platform and selecting the 'Create New Form' option. From there, use the drag-and-drop interface to add input fields, text boxes, and other interactive elements to your PDF document. Customize properties such as field types and validation rules to meet your specific needs.
-
Log in to pdfFiller and open the document.
-
Select 'Add Fields' to begin adding interactivity.
-
Customize each field's properties and settings.
What are data rules and checks you can apply?
Data rules and checks are essential for ensuring that the information collected from users is accurate and relevant. In pdfFiller, you can define validation rules for each field, such as setting character limits or required fields, helping to minimize incomplete or incorrect submissions.
-
Set fields as required to ensure all necessary information is provided.
-
Use placeholder text to guide users on expected input.
-
Implement field validation patterns for formats like emails or phone numbers.

What are the steps to export and use submitted data?
Exporting data from your forms is essential for effective data analysis and record-keeping. In pdfFiller, once you have collected responses, you can export the data to various formats including Excel or CSV, allowing for easy import into other applications or systems for further analysis.
-
Access the form responses dashboard.
-
Select 'Export Data' to choose your preferred file format.
-
Download the exported file to use in your systems.
